  7. The Midpoint Formula. The coordinates of the midpoint of a segment are the averages of the x-coordinates and of the y-coordinates of the endpoints. If A(x 1, y 1) and B(x 2, y 2) are points in a coordinate plane, then the midpoint M of AB — has coordinates.
